
Master's Degree Programme in Development, Education and International Cooperation
In the DEICO programme, the students will learn both intellectual tools and practical skills, with which to encounter multi-faceted and contradictory phenomena in the field. The programme thereby broadens and deepens students’ understanding of international development institutions, policies, and actors from a critical, reflexive and interdisciplinary perspective.
Emphasis on education makes the programme unique even globally. Indeed, the programme is ideal for education students interested in the field of international development, and for social science students interested in global education.

Student profile
The programme's core modules include themes such as development theory, development policy, project management, intercultural communication, education development, and research skills.
The programme is recommended to anyone interested in the field of development studies and a professional career in international development. Employment prospects are enhanced by the programme's method of linking academic studies with a practical engagement with real-life situations and job market conditions.
The students of the programme come from all over the world and the teachers also have a great deal of international experience. Our students can take part in student exchange and practical training abroad.

Career opportunities for DEICO graduates
Development Studies graduates from the Ä¢¹½Ö±²¥ have found employment with a range of governments, intergovernmental organisations, charities, donor agencies, consultancy firms, or non-profit organisations. These include the United Nations, Red Cross, Finnish Ministry for Foreign Affairs, and various embassies around the world. Others have gone on to pursue doctoral studies and/or a career in academia.
